The commission said rules lowering the minimum age for public automobile auction licenses to 18 will take effect March 6 after positive committee recommendations; staff also previewed a May rulemaking hearing and several department-level bills under consideration.

The Tennessee Auctioneer Commission announced that rules amending public automobile auction licensing will take effect on March 6 after receiving positive recommendations from the joint government operations committee. The package lowers the age requirement for public automobile auction licenses from 21 to 18 and clarifies which entity must hold a public automobile auction license.
